On Wednesday, May 19th, starting at 7:00 pm, local amateur astronomer Larry McHenry will be giving a presentation on "Observing the Moon for Beginners", an introduction to our nearest neighbor.

Larry McHenry has been active in amateur astronomy for over 40 years, and is a member of the Kiski Astronomers, and the Oil Region Astronomical Society (ORAS) in Southwestern PennsylvaniaYou can learn more about Larry's astronomical interests online at his webportal: http://www.stellar-journeys.org/
